Jordan Sullivan is one of the most respects nutritionists in the MMA world and and when asked about hydration for motocross he explains that most people have it wrong.
.
Jordy is a dietitian with a Master Degree in Dietetics and the Founder of the Fight Dietition. He works with some of the best athletes in the world including Alexander Volkonovski and Israel Adesanya; and it was a treat to be able to pick his brain on everything nutrition for 3 hours. Topics like weight loss, supplements, the basis of a good diet and performance eating. If you have enjoyed any of the podcasts with Coach Robb Beams then you will love this one!

@jeffarcher400 Ай бұрын
If you eat the carbs and drink the electrolytes together I would think the carbs would mix into the solution changing the osmolarity. Seems a wait between the liquid and solid would allow the liquid to be absorbed quickly by itself and then eat the carbs. Even five or ten minutes should give the fluids a head start. If you know what the average rate of absorption of pure water vs a hypotonic solution is please let me know. Damage to the lining of the intestine from alcohol,stress, overeating or drugs leading to inflammation could drastically affect absorption too.

@b-manz 2 жыл бұрын
I call BS on this. Selling the product by telling everyone water can’t hydrate a person is in the stupid box. Facts: electrolytes provide better hydration than water - but saying water can’t hydrate…?! Also, if you combine electrolytes with sugar, you are closer to water. My advice - try a few. I like Nuun the best as it seems to have the best mix and provides no sugar meaning the fluid is getting absorbed faster. Or go cheap and make your own. Mix 1/4 teaspoon of salt into water 30 minutes before a moto. Add in potassium and magnesium to further improve the mix. Just don’t go too heavy on the elements. Quantities can be found online.
